When we’re talking about boundaries, we sometimes focus on the other person- what we will or will not tolerate in someone else’s behavior or demeanor– when in fact those are rules or limits or expectations.

A boundary is about me checking in with me to ensure that I am caring for MYSELF in my relationship with YOU.

And why do I need a process of steady check in with myself?
1. Because I get to choose me and care for me and tend to me.
2. Because our relationship is going to hit a very low ceiling of intimacy, connection, depth, and richness if I am a ticking time bomb of resentment and dysregulation.

A healthy boundary is BOTH self-protective (caring for me) AND loving (caring for you and us).

I want you to FEEL your way into your boundaries- rather than having your therapist or a social media post tell you exactly where to put them. Feel your way into your boundary by checking in with your nervous system.

- When your nervous system is regulated, you feel calm, generous, patient and present.
- When your nervous system is dysregulated, you feel anxious, crabby, distracted, and bitter.

Your boundary is the line between regulated and dysregulated.

There are things we can (and should) do to create more capacity in our nervous systems (see: therapy, mindfulness, movement, breath work, journaling, etc).

These practices are good and healing for us period. But they also help us really learn what regulation even feels like so that we are better able to notice when we’ve moved from calm into cranky. In order to feel our way into a workable and healthy boundary we have to be able to feel and attend to our internal cues. We have to get familiar with that contrast.

Here’s to boundaries that help us heal and connect.

Research shows that birth trauma is deeply linked to a loss of agency. It is the feeling of being acted upon instead of being cared for. It is the sense of being a clinical subject under observation rather than a human being who is truly supported.

When a mother feels like the leader of their team rather than a patient in a bed, the brain stays out of "fight or flight" mode. This is how consent literally changes the physiology of birth.

🧠 ADHD: Smart Strategies for a Productive Day

Managing ADHD in daily life can be challenging, but evidence-based strategies can improve focus, organization, and overall productivity. Structuring your day with intentional routines, environmental supports, and practical tools makes a measurable difference.

📊 Clinical data highlights:
• 📅 Structured daily routines improve task completion and reduce forgetfulness by 30–40% in adults with ADHD
• ⏰ Time management tools—like timers, planners, and reminder apps—boost productivity by 25–35%
• ✅ Breaking tasks into smaller steps and using visual cues reduces overwhelm and increases follow-through in over 60% of adults with ADHD
• 💬 Behavioral interventions, coaching, and skills training enhance executive functioning and workplace performance significantly

✨ Smart solutions like planning ahead, using reminders, prioritizing tasks, and scheduling “focus time” can help ADHD patients navigate daily demands more effectively and reduce stress.
